Not all these can be brought back but at least there is one way to get some refund back so that your economy remains stable. The only way to secure your mobile phone is to get mobile insurance done.

Many lenders or insurance companies offer your mobile phone insurances and all you need to do is to produce the original voucher or bill that shows your mobile phone serial number, your correct name and the amount along with the date of purchase. These companies not only provide the insurance against the theft but also cover the physical damage to the mobile phone for the genuine reason like accident etc.

Many mobile phone insurance provides necessary protection against the theft, loss and even personal digital assistants (PDAs). The lost mobile phone can be replaced with the same model or if the model is terminated, the model is replaced by some another phone costing same. If the mobile is damaged, it can be repaired free of cost as it comes under insurance policy.

While taking insurance for mobile phone, you need to read the instruction carefully and be sure about the exact amount to be paid for insurance. Insurance companies have their terms and conditions and therefore, it is better to know the policy completely. The premium for the insurance depends on the cost of the mobile phone and the date of purchase. Newer the mobile phone, lesser the premium and if you have very old phone and needs insurance, you may not get it at all.

When your mobile phone gets lost, you need to inform police and mobile phone company to block your mobile phone. This will avoid the misuse of the mobile phone and therefore, it is always advisable that you must put password for carrier and mobile phone to unlock.

Mobile phone insurance gives you security for your lovely gadget or device. It cannot bring all your data and memory back, but it can certainly help you to prevent economical damage.
